When analyzing a swing, 1/4 Speed and Frame-by-Frame are optimal speeds for viewing swing mechanics. Also helpful are simple lines and circles that isolate parts of your body or your club. Editing lines is simple.
To change the location of a line, click and hold the middle of the line, when it turns green move it to the desired location then release the mouse button. To change the length or angle of a line, click and hold one end-point, when the line turns green resize it or change the angle relative to the other end-point, then release the mouse button to accept the new length or angle.

To move a circle, click in the center, when it turns green move it then release the mouse button to accept the new location. To resize a circle, click on the circle's edge, when it turns green resize it then release the mouse button to accept the new size.

When you want to erase lines or circles, click and hold your mouse button then scribble over existing lines and circles, release the mouse button to delete the unwanted graphics.
